bobmarksastrology describes it this way:
In the 5th harmonic chart, all of the quintiles and bi-quintiles come together as conjunctions, making them very easy to spot. The semi-quintiles and sesqua-quintiles become oppositions. Quintiles are one fifth of a circle (72 degrees) and they give talent and power, and show our ability to put things together (pattern recognition). It also has to do with creative play, the joy of making up games of finding patterns (like looking for "patterns" of cracks in the ceiling, or always stepping on cracks in the sidewalk, or always avoiding the cracks). People with strong 5th harmonics do things like that all the time. Of course, taken to the extreme, this is a mental disorder, but those with a strong 5th harmonic usually manage to keep it under control, and then it becomes the basis for creative talent. You don't need a strong 5th harmonic to succeed as an artist, designer, scientist, or engineer, but it really helps.
Another definition:
quintile: an aspect of 72° or 1/5th of the circle, denoting the bringing together of the male and female within an individual, thus indicating marriage, creativity, and one’s art; 2° orb.
and, from findyourfate.com:
The quintile is an aspect of 72 degrees, or 1/5 of the 360 degree circle. It is an easy minor aspect, often signifying human endeavor and accomplishments.
